June Marlowe, a talented actress, entered this world on November 6, 1903, in the charming city of St. Cloud, Minnesota, USA. With a career spanning many years, she left her mark on the silver screen, starring in notable films such as Pardon Us, released in 1931, The Life of Riley, which premiered in 1927, and Code of the Air, which hit theaters in 1928.
Throughout her life, June Marlowe was united in matrimony to Rodney Sprigg, a significant figure in her life. Her remarkable journey came to a close on March 10, 1984, in the city of Burbank, California, USA.
